Transaction 16c8476cd501a410a7130f1d5d72c4d2b59ea8eb31b84415b328a9f22196c16f
1 Input
1 Output
-
16c8476cd501a410a7130f1d5d72c4d2b59ea8eb31b84415b328a9f22196c16f:0
- value
- 42723631
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8f03c8472b73bc5b3c74a30dc5a7a872778ba64
- address
- bc1qarcreprjkuautv78fgcdckn6sunh3wny2msxl8